Output d8830f11531deda1f9e8d4e641640d1cf54a7ff728a116b3ae0d95921c6f2387:1

value
3878700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c2faee2b99d21c2177c2a5d03758752f2a44813 OP_EQUAL
address
3EUFeUyaNo7stjK1sntHEgGyvdDpHbcVAE
transaction
d8830f11531deda1f9e8d4e641640d1cf54a7ff728a116b3ae0d95921c6f2387
confirmations
418201
spent
true